Gordon Schroeder

Gordon Schroeder

  • Class
    1947
  • Induction
    1978
  • Sport(s)
    Football
Schroeder was captain and a guard on th 1948 football team which had a 6-3 record. He was described by the late Joseph Forbes as “one of the finest lineman in the history of Humboldt State football.” Schroeder claimed all-conference honors in each of the three seasons he played at Humboldt. He also competed in track and field as a shot putter and discus thrower, winning third place in the discus in the 1947 FWC championships. At the conclusion of his playing career, Schroeder coached the HSU freshman team with the late Jack Norton. He assisted in coaching football under Phil Sarboe, was head track coach, and started Humboldt States first wrestling team.
